After giving instructions to an expectant mother about taking medications during pregnancy, which patient statement indicates the need for further teaching?
 
  a. I will not take herbal medicines during pregnancy.
  b. For morning sickness, I will try crackers instead of taking a drug.
  c. If I get a cold, I will avoid taking nonprescription medications until I check with my physician.
  d. I will limit my alcohol intake to only one glass of wine weekly.

Question 2

When is the ideal time for a nursing mother to take her own medications?
 
  a. Before the infant latches on to begin to breastfeed
  b. As soon as the mother wakes up in the morning
  c. Right before the mother goes to sleep at night
  d. As soon as the infant finishes breastfeeding

Answer to Question 1

ANS: D
Alcohol needs to be eliminated during pregnancy and for 2 to 3 months prior to conception. Limited studies are available regarding the use of herbal medications in general, and thus they should be avoided during pregnancy. Alternative nonpharmacologic treatments are appropriate to use during morning sickness. The pregnant woman should also avoid using nonprescription drugs because few data are available about safe use in pregnancy. Because few medicines can be considered completely safe for use in pregnancy, the physician needs to approve and recommend the use of nonprescription drugs.

Answer to Question 2

ANS: D
Taking medications after breastfeeding reduces the amount of the medication that will reach the baby. Medications taken directly before breastfeeding may have a high concentration in the milk and possibly pass on to the baby. The mother must take into consideration when her medications are ordered to be taken and schedule them around breastfeeding.

According to the American College of Allergy, Asthma & Immunology, more than 50 million Americans have some kind of food allergy. Food allergies affect between 4 and 6% of children, and 4% of adults, according to the CDC. The most common food allergies include shellfish, peanuts, walnuts, fish, eggs, milk, and soy.
